The Story

Based on the classic novel Le Fantome de l’Opera by Gaston Leroux, the musical tells the story of a masked figure who lurks beneath the catacombs of the Paris Opera House, exercising a reign of terror over all who inhabit it. He falls madly in love with an innocent young soprano, Christine, and devotes himself to creating a new star by nurturing her extraordinary talents and by employing all of the devious methods at his command.

The original production of The Phantom of the Opera premiered in London in 1986, opened in New York on Broadway in 1988, and has been seen in over 119 cities worldwide. The Phantom of the Opera is the longest-running show in Broadway history.

The Las Vegas production

Is this production of Phantom different from what I have seen in New York or in my hometown?

Yes – Andrew Lloyd Webber and Hal Prince have revisited the show to create an all-new production, while maintaining the beloved original storyline and songs. Phantom at The Venetian features a new physical production with effects and enhancements made possible by modern-day technology, a custom-built theatre, and a team led by many of the original creators. This production promises surprises that will amaze and delight audiences, from first time guests to longtime Phantom fans.

How will Phantom at the Venetian differ from the original production?

There are a number of additions and enhancements in this production, including:

  • Enhancement and modernisation of illusions throughout the show – the producers have enlisted Jim Steinmeyer, who has worked with David Copperfield, to help develop some of these illusions.
  • Expansion of Maria Bjornson’s original set designs, including more elaborate operas within the show, and the grandest setting yet for the Phantom’s lair.
  • It will be performed in a custom-built theatre, designed by David Rockwell, that expands the environment of the Paris Opera House into the audience (please see Theatre section below for more information).
  • Use of sophisticated pyrotechnic effects on stage and throughout the house.
  • Use of several stunt men for exciting physical moments on stage.
  • The largest cast of any production of Phantom in the US.
  • An amazing chandelier experience unlike anything seen anywhere else in the world!

What have they cut?

This production is about 95 minutes long. Beyond the 20-minute intermission you have in other productions and the entr’acte, much of what has been revisited is the length of some transitional scenes and dance moments. Andrew Lloyd Webber and Hal Price worked to insure the Phantom experience would not be affected by this shorter run time.

Have they cut any of the songs?

No – all of Andrew Lloyd Webber’s timeless songs remain in this production. Some transitional musical moments have been adjusted by Andrew Lloyd Webber, and since there is no intermission, there is no second act overture / entr’acte.

Who is the Director?

Harold (Hal) Prince, the show’s original Director, is directing the Las Vegas production as well. Mr. Prince is the winner of 20 Tony Awards, more than anyone else in history.

What is the running time?
95 minutes, no intermission.

Is there a live orchestra?
Yes – there will be an orchestra of 19 playing for all performances.

The theatre

The Venetian is constructing a brand-new theatre specifically for this production of Phantom.

The theatre is designed by David Rockwell, one of the most renowned and celebrated designers working today. His work includes the Kodak Theatre in LA (home of the Academy Awards), plus many restaurants and nightclubs in New York , LA and Las Vegas.

The theatre itself will transport you to the Paris Opera House – with detail, design and action surrounding audiences – creating a Phantom experience like no other.

Why do you not allow filmed clips of live productions? 

The use of cameras, tape recorders, or any similar device in any theatre auditorium is strictly forbidden. This includes the use of mobile phones, voice recorders, and any other recording device.

Any professionally recorded footage you may see on our official websites and channels has been filmed by prior arrangement with The Really Useful Group and the relevant arrangements have been put in place with regard to copyright legislation and the appropriate agreements with the musicians, actors, and other production staff involved. Unauthorised filming during a live performance is very distracting to the actors and fellow audience members in addition to being in breach of copyright.

If film clips created using any of the above forbidden devices are brought to our attention, these will be removed as soon as possible.
